Output 8ecb433e1fbe23061a0b5e2b282ce4b52e28211b9dc99182695dc04b722e1cab:3

value
70000
script pubkey
OP_0 OP_PUSHBYTES_20 345bb42419a38a39b21aa9432215239190323454
address
bc1qx3dmgfqe5w9rnvs649pjy9frjxgrydz5pghcus
transaction
8ecb433e1fbe23061a0b5e2b282ce4b52e28211b9dc99182695dc04b722e1cab